President departs for Moscow for one-on-one meeting with Putin
Jakarta (ANTARA) - President Prabowo Subianto departed for Moscow, Russia, from TNI AU Halim Perdanakusuma Air Base, Jakarta, on Sunday (12/4) midnight, for a one-on-one meeting with Russian President Vladimir Putin. During his flight to Moscow, President Prabowo was accompanied by Foreign Minister Sugiono, Minister of Energy and Mineral Resources Bahlil Lahadalia, and Cabinet Secretary Teddy Indra Wijaya. “On the eve of midnight this Sunday, 12 April 2026, President Prabowo Subianto departed for Moscow, Russia, for a state visit meeting with the Russian President,” said Cabinet Secretary Teddy when contacted in Jakarta on Sunday night. The Cabinet Secretary continued that the flight to Moscow was non-stop for 12 hours using the Garuda Indonesia-1 aircraft PK-GIF. “(The President, ed.) is expected to arrive on Monday morning Moscow time,” said Teddy. In the one-on-one meeting, the two heads of state are scheduled to discuss several strategic issues, including energy resilience and global geopolitics. Cabinet Secretary Teddy described the meeting between President Prabowo and President Putin in Moscow as “crucial” amid constantly changing global dynamics. “The two leaders will sit together to discuss strategic issues, including: energy resilience, continuing cooperation with the Russian Government, and ensuring stable national energy supplies, including oil availability,” he said.
